Description of uploadnow.io
UploadNow appears to be a cloud storage and file-sharing platform focused on uploading, hosting, and sharing files through a web interface. The page title and on-site text describe it as a free upload and transfer service, and the screenshot shows features such as file upload, guest profile access, account creation, file management, favorites, trash, API access, and support pages.
Based on the domain name, metadata, and visible interface, the site appears to target users who want lightweight online file hosting without complex setup. It does not appear to be a parked or placeholder domain; instead, it presents a functioning web application with a modern dashboard-style interface. The operator is not explicitly identified in the provided scan data, but the service appears to be run as an independent file-hosting platform under the uploadnow.io domain.
Safety Assessment for uploadnow.io
The scan results are largely reassuring at this point in time. Only 1 out of 91 security engines flagged the domain, and that flag was a generic suspicious classification rather than a broadly corroborated malware finding. The malware scan reported no flagged files out of 35 scanned, and the external-link review did not identify any flagged links or referenced domains. In addition, multiple blacklist and threat-database checks were clean at the time of this scan, including phishing and malware-focused sources.
There are still some general considerations with file-sharing services: platforms that allow user uploads can sometimes host user-submitted content that changes over time, so risk can depend on the specific files or links being accessed rather than the homepage alone. However, based on the available scan data, the domain itself shows limited evidence of active malicious behavior, and the single-engine detection appears to be low-confidence in the absence of broader confirmation.
Based on available data, no significant threats were detected at the time of this scan.
Technical Description
The domain is about 5 years old, registered through Gandi SAS, and uses Cloudflare nameservers and hosting infrastructure. The site presents a valid SSL/TLS certificate issued by Google Trust Services, with certificate validity extending into 2026. The visible resource structure suggests a modern JavaScript web application, likely using a framework that serves static chunks from a CDN subdomain.
DNSSEC appears to be unsigned, which is not uncommon but means DNS responses may not benefit from that additional integrity layer. The server IP resolves to Cloudflare infrastructure in Canada, which can obscure the origin server as part of normal reverse-proxy operation. No major technical security issues were evident from the provided scan data beyond the absence of DNSSEC and the limited detail on supported TLS protocol configuration.
